Increasing Profit in the Home Care Industry

The home care industry presents a significant chance for growth and revenue generation. To secure optimal financial outcomes, providers must implement strategic strategies that improve revenue streams. One key factor is strengthening strong ties with clients, ensuring happiness. By effectively meeting client expectations, providers can foster commitment, leading to repeat business.

Another crucial approach read more is exploiting technology to automate operations and decrease costs. This includes implementing software for scheduling, billing, and individual communication. Moreover, providers can consider new service lines to address the evolving needs of the market. This might involve specialized care services, such as dementia care or post-surgical care.

By adopting these strategies, home care providers can boost revenue, establish sustainability, and contribute high-quality assistance to clients in need.

Securing Your Finances While Providing In-Home Care

Providing in-home care is a noble profession, but it's important to protect your financial security as well. Caregivers often work independently, which implies you're responsible for your own income. Plan your finances to monitor your income and expenses.

Consider supplemental income opportunities such as part-time work. Clarify your pay rate with patients upfront to avoid any conflicts later.
